About

To play this unique 3D platformer smoothly, a minimum entry-level GPU like the GTX 1650 or RX 6500 XT is recommended. These graphics cards can handle the game's visuals effectively at 1080p with medium settings. The game is not particularly demanding, making it accessible for a wide range of players, even those with lower-end systems.

For better performance, especially if you want to enjoy the game at higher settings or resolutions, consider upgrading to a mid-range GPU such as the GTX 1660 Super or RX 6600. This will allow for a more vibrant experience at 1440p with high settings. Overall, the title is well-optimized, and players with the recommended hardware can expect smooth gameplay without significant hiccups. It's a great pick for those looking for a fun and engaging platforming experience without the need for cutting-edge hardware.
